2018 Thor Vegas 25.5
1) We LOVE the fact that the only issue we have had with our Thor Vegas (Yes, "THOR"!!!) was a leak from the windshield 3 months in. Windshield seal replaced under warranty and no other issues (except a recent generator shutdown...clogged fuel pump, easy).
2) We love that it was easy to replace the 6.1cf RV absorption fridge with a 10.3cf residential compressor fridge (day 1).
3) We love that it was easy to replace the convection/microwave with a convection/toaster/air fryer oven.
4) We love the rear bathroom with twin beds forward of it. Lots of room in both.
5) We love the storage, inside and out. 27 foot motorhome and we carry everything we need.
6) We love that we can tow the Jeep Wrangler Unlimited with lots of stuff and stay well under weight (OCCC and tow capacity).
7) We love the ride and drivability with Safety Plus and Hellwig sway bars. We don't get pushed around, good alignment by La Mesa at purchase.
8) We love the TOGO/Wineguard with Cricket data plan. We have had great internet service.
9) We love the view!!!
10) We love sitting under the armless awning with a glass of bourbon, talking to neighbors, watching the wildlife and fish jumping, enjoying the lake/river/mountain views. After all, isn't that why we bought these money pits?
The only thing we don't like is the decals. Too many and they start fading and looking bad. We are in process of removing them, having simple ones added, having it polished again, then going to Vinneys Airstream in Tallahassee to have the nano-shield ceramic coating applied. If you watch Long Long Honeymoon on YouTube, you know who Vinnies is. They recently opened a shop in Florida!

2022 Thor Tiburon 24RW
1. Floorplan - The one-of-a-kind floorplan on a Sprinter Class C. While common on Class A's and larger Class C's, this isn't found anywhere else on Sprinters.
We love that there are three completely separateable sections: The bedroom completely closes off with the accordian door. The bath ensuite can completely close off with both the accordion door and the double bath door (that seals off the bath from the kitchen. Then there is the front "Great Room" (dinette, recliner, kitchen).
2. Third Generation Sprinter VS30 - We held out for the new Sprinter. The adaptive controls are a game changer. Seven-speed transmission, new seating controls, advanced headlights and a cool new windshield wiper system. Best of the new Sprinter features is the MBUX infotainment system.
Fun tip: Try to get the "Hey Mercedes" AI to say the word "LINCOLN".
3. Mira Vegatouch Control system - Slideouts, lights, awning, furnace, air conditioning, Genny auto controls and others all from one panel or from your phone.
4. Auto levelers - Once trained, you just push one button. Done.
5. Diesel Generator - No need to keep refilling the LP tank (we can go a month or so on a tank). The fuel is shared with the vehicle and we don't have to worry about it at all.
6. Tables - We work from the road full-time. We can setup our computers at the dinette, or the new mini-table between the cab turn-around seats.
7. Bed/Bedroom - The bed is fully self-contained in it's own bedroom. Many Sprinter Class C's have murphy bed setup or twin or J-beds. All these share space with kitchen and other living areas. I did not like the idea of sleeping next to a refrigerator or across from the control lights of a microwave oven.
8. Size - We're 26'8" sitting on a Sprinter. Were small enough to get in almost anywhere: parking lots (2 spaces), parallel parking, small alleys, etc.
We're nimble enough to spin a U-turn almost anywhere.
9. No TOAD - Part of being nimble is the fact that we don't tow a second vehicle. Occasionally we rent a car for a few days. Over the course of a year, we'll still pay considerably less than anyone towing another car. No second: insurance, registration, purchase, maintenance, fuel, repairs, etc. No unhooking to backup. No purchase of hitching systems, braking systems, etc.
10. It looks cool - Class C's on Ford Ecoline chassis' look like you uncle's camper from 1974. Super C's still look like a Freightliner. Class A's look like a breadbox on wheels.
A Class C on a Sprinter looks sleek and cool.
